From IT Professional to Interior Design Visionary
Aashita’s journey into the world of design was far from conventional. After graduating with a B.Tech degree in 2004, she began her career in the IT sector. However, a deeply personal experience of designing her own home with her partner, Abhishek Chadha, sparked a turning point. Realizing the lack of structured processes and the inconveniences faced by homeowners, the couple founded The KariGhars, a firm dedicated to crafting homes that harmonize functionality, luxury, and individuality.
The firm was born with a singular mission—to create a comprehensive interior design practice that eliminates client discomfort and ensures a seamless, inspiring design journey. Today, The KariGhars is recognized for curating dream homes that embody unique personalities, passions, and lifestyles while embracing exclusivity and cultural resonance.

A Voice in the Design Industry
Aashita’s influence extends far beyond her firm. She is a regular presence at design forums and has been featured in prestigious publications such as GoodHomes, IndiaToday Homes, Society Interiors, IFJ, and Architects Diary. Her perspectives have also been highlighted in leading newspapers including The Times of India, Hindustan Times, Deccan Herald, and Financial Express. Internationally, her work has been celebrated in SEEMA magazine.
